Rubicon Recruitment Group is seeking a Bendi Forklift Driver in Ringwood. This role offers a Monday to Friday working pattern with no weekends, ensuring a consistent and varied workload each day.

Responsibilities include:

  • The safe operation of a bendi forklift
  • Picking and packing orders
  • Supporting general warehouse duties

The ideal candidate will hold a valid Bendi Forklift licence and have experience in a warehouse environment. Apply today with your CV to join this supportive employer.

How to prepare for a job interview at Rubicon Recruitment Group

Know Your Forklift Inside Out

Make sure you’re well-versed in the operation of a bendi forklift. Brush up on safety protocols and any specific features of the model you’ll be using. This will show your potential employer that you take safety seriously and are ready to hit the ground running.

Showcase Your Warehouse Experience

Prepare to discuss your previous warehouse roles and how they relate to this position. Highlight any experience with picking, packing, and general warehouse duties. Use specific examples to demonstrate your skills and how they can benefit the team.

Ask Smart Questions

Come prepared with questions about the company culture, team dynamics, and what a typical day looks like. This not only shows your interest in the role but also helps you gauge if it’s the right fit for you.

Dress for Success

Even though it’s a warehouse role, dressing smartly can make a great first impression. Opt for clean, professional attire that reflects your seriousness about the job while still being practical for a warehouse environment.
